民用客机增升装置气动噪声研究进展

摘    要:随着民用飞机数量的快速增加,航空噪声问题日益引起世界范围的关注。增升装置作为重要的机体噪声源之一以其流动复杂性和声源多样性成为民用航空气动声学的难点之一,欧美各国为此开展了大量的研究。总结了增升装置气动噪声的产生机理以及控制措施的研究现状,在此基础上还特别关注了目前工业部门气动与声学的设计思想及需求。

Abstract:With the rapid development of the civil transportation, there are more and more attentions paid on avia- tion noise in the whole of the world. As one of the important airframe noise sources, the high lift noise became a puzzle because of the complexity of the flow and the multiformity of the source. The European and American made a mass of research. The development of mechanism and the reduction measure of the high lift noise is summarized and the thought and requirement of the industry about the aerodynamic and aeroacoustics design of the high lift is referred in particular.
